Click on this one to get a really good look at the furry fellow.  Here is Ernest Narjot's "Portrait of a Girl with Dog" from 1879, a relaxed, sundrenched portrait of two friends, one trusting, one protective.  Narjot was French, but spent his artistic career in California, so now you know exactly how that dry, clear golden palette came about.  The moment I spotted this I thought, "Wine country?" And I think that is a touch too far north for this piece, but I was close.  Here's a bit on Narjot.  And I want to ask if that dog could look any prouder of himself.
